Just got a new Izula Kit and Basic E&E from knivesshipfree.com
Looking at a small set of Ranger Beads, 3 miles.
The fire flint the kits comes with, also used the 2 split rings to be used to make a trap with. Have a photon micro light and the whistle put into the handle.
So we have a light, a whistle, paracord, a trigger for trapping, ranger beads to see how far we walked, just missing a small compass and we would be set, all in ONE with the Izula as the anchor.
I could have used the RAT FireKit on the hook and hang it off the bottom of the knife to add a the compass needed, plus tinder and have a spare battery for the flashlight as well.
